Did you play any of the Heroes of Might and Magic games? The HMM series is based on a very old DOS game called King's Bounty.
The new King's Bounty: The Legend goes back to the roots - where in my opinion HMM4 and HMM5 has failed (I think HMM3 was the last good HMM game) - and there is more focus on the RPG elements and a good overall storyline.
KB and the HMM series were turn-based strategy with RPG elements. KB:TL is not turn-based anymore (except the battles - those still are).
